@import url(https://fonts.googleapis.com/css2?family=Bebas+Neue&family=Instrument+Serif:ital@0;1&family=DM+Sans:wght@300;400;500&display=swap);*,:after,:before{box-sizing:border-box;margin:0;padding:0}:root{--black:#0a0900;--white:#fefce8;--accent:#f5c800;--gold:#e6a800;--muted:#7a7450;--muted-light:#a89f70;--card-bg:#0f0e00;--border:#f5c8001f;--border-soft:#ffffff0d;--success:#22c55e;--danger:#ef4444;--warning:#f59e0b;--info:#3b82f6;--admin-bg:#080700;--admin-sidebar:#0c0b00;--admin-card:#111000;--admin-border:#f5c80014;--admin-hover:#f5c8000a}html{scroll-behavior:smooth}body{-webkit-font-smoothing:antialiased;background:#0a0900;background:var(--black);color:#fefce8;color:var(--white);font-family:DM Sans,sans-serif;font-weight:300;overflow-x:hidden}a{color:inherit;text-decoration:none}::-webkit-scrollbar{height:5px;width:5px}::-webkit-scrollbar-track{background:#0000}::-webkit-scrollbar-thumb{background:#f5c8001f;background:var(--border);border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#f5c800;background:var(--accent)}.admin-layout{background:#080700;background:var(--admin-bg);display:flex;min-height:100vh}.admin-sidebar{background:#0c0b00;background:var(--admin-sidebar);border-right:1px solid #f5c80014;border-right:1px solid var(--admin-border);bottom:0;display:flex;flex-direction:column;left:0;position:fixed;top:0;transition:transform .3s ease;width:240px;z-index:100}.admin-main{display:flex;flex:1 1;flex-direction:column;margin-left:240px;min-height:100vh}.admin-topbar{align-items:center;background:#0c0b00;background:var(--admin-sidebar);border-bottom:1px solid #f5c80014;border-bottom:1px solid var(--admin-border);display:flex;height:60px;justify-content:space-between;padding:0 28px;position:sticky;top:0;z-index:50}.admin-content{flex:1 1;padding:28px}.card{background:#111000;background:var(--admin-card);border:1px solid #f5c80014;border:1px solid var(--admin-border);border-radius:8px;padding:24px}.badge{align-items:center;border-radius:20px;display:inline-flex;font-size:11px;font-weight:500;gap:5px;letter-spacing:.5px;padding:3px 10px;text-transform:uppercase}.badge-new{background:#f5c8001f;color:#f5c800;color:var(--accent)}.badge-replied{background:#22c55e1f;color:#22c55e;color:var(--success)}.badge-closed{background:#ffffff0f;color:#a89f70;color:var(--muted-light)}.role-super_admin{background:#ef44441f;color:#f87171}.role-admin{background:#3b82f61f;color:#60a5fa}.role-agent{background:#f5c8001a;color:#f5c800;color:var(--accent)}.form-group{display:flex;flex-direction:column;gap:6px}.form-label{color:#a89f70;color:var(--muted-light);font-size:11px;letter-spacing:1.5px;text-transform:uppercase}.form-input,.form-textarea{background:#f5c8000a;min-width:0;overflow-wrap:anywhere;word-break:break-word}.form-input,.form-select,.form-textarea{border:1px solid #f5c80026;color:#fefce8;color:var(--white);font-size:13px;padding:11px 14px}.form-select{background:#111000;background:var(--admin-card);border-radius:6px;font-family:DM Sans,sans-serif;outline:none;transition:border-color .2s;width:100%}.action-btn{min-width:80px;text-transform:capitalize}.action-btn--primary{background:#3b82f633;border:1px solid #3b82f666;color:#60a5fa}.action-btn--secondary{background:#ffffff0f;border:1px solid #ffffff26;color:#fefce8;color:var(--white)}.action-btn--danger{background:#ef444426;border:1px solid #ef444433;color:#f87171}.action-btn--success{background:#22c55e26;border:1px solid #22c55e33;color:#22c55e;color:var(--success)}.form-input:focus,.form-select:focus,.form-textarea:focus{background:#111000;background:var(--admin-card);border-color:#f5c800;border-color:var(--accent);color:#fefce8;color:var(--white)}.form-input::placeholder,.form-textarea::placeholder{color:#7a7450;color:var(--muted)}.form-select{appearance:none;background:#111000!important;background:var(--admin-card)!important;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='12' height='12' viewBox='0 0 24 24' fill='none' stroke='%238a8060' stroke-width='2'%3E%3Cpath d='m6 9 6 6 6-6'/%3E%3C/svg%3E");background-position:right 12px center;background-repeat:no-repeat}.form-select,.form-select option{color:#fefce8!important;color:var(--white)!important}.form-select option{background:#111000!important;background:var(--admin-card)!important}.form-select::-ms-expand{display:none}.form-textarea{min-height:100px;resize:vertical}.btn{align-items:center;border:none;border-radius:6px;cursor:pointer;display:inline-flex;font-family:DM Sans,sans-serif;font-size:13px;font-weight:500;gap:7px;letter-spacing:.3px;padding:9px 18px;transition:all .2s}.btn-primary{background:#f5c800;background:var(--accent);color:#0a0900;color:var(--black)}.btn-primary:hover{background:#e6a800;background:var(--gold);transform:translateY(-1px)}.btn-secondary{background:#ffffff0f;border:1px solid #ffffff0d;border:1px solid var(--border-soft);color:#fefce8;color:var(--white)}.btn-secondary:hover{background:#ffffff1a}.btn-danger{background:#ef444426;border:1px solid #ef444433;color:#f87171}.btn-danger:hover{background:#ef444440}.btn-success{background:#22c55e26;border:1px solid #22c55e33;color:#22c55e;color:var(--success)}.btn-success:hover{background:#22c55e40}.btn-sm{font-size:12px;padding:6px 12px}.btn:disabled{cursor:not-allowed;opacity:.5;transform:none!important}.table-wrap{overflow-x:auto}table{border-collapse:collapse;font-size:13px;width:100%}th{color:#a89f70;color:var(--muted-light);font-size:10px;font-weight:500;letter-spacing:1.5px;padding:10px 16px;text-align:left;text-transform:uppercase}td,th{border-bottom:1px solid #f5c80014;border-bottom:1px solid var(--admin-border)}td{color:#fefce8;color:var(--white);padding:14px 16px;vertical-align:middle}tr:last-child td{border-bottom:none}tr:hover td{background:#f5c8000a;background:var(--admin-hover)}.grid-2{grid-gap:16px;grid-template-columns:1fr 1fr}.grid-2,.grid-3{display:grid;gap:16px}.grid-3{grid-gap:16px;grid-template-columns:1fr 1fr 1fr}.grid-4{grid-gap:16px;display:grid;gap:16px;grid-template-columns:repeat(4,1fr)}.text-muted{color:#a89f70;color:var(--muted-light)}.text-accent{color:#f5c800;color:var(--accent)}.text-sm{font-size:12px}.text-xs{font-size:11px}.mt-4{margin-top:16px}.mt-6{margin-top:24px}.mt-8{margin-top:32px}.flex{display:flex}.items-center{align-items:center}.justify-between{justify-content:space-between}.gap-2{gap:8px}.gap-3{gap:12px}.gap-4{gap:16px}.w-full{width:100%}.invoice-settings-page{margin:0 auto;max-width:920px}.invoice-settings-hero{align-items:flex-start;display:flex;flex-wrap:wrap;gap:16px;justify-content:space-between;margin-bottom:22px}.invoice-settings-hero-brand{align-items:center;display:flex;gap:14px;min-width:0}.invoice-settings-hero-logo{display:block;flex-shrink:0;height:auto;object-fit:contain;width:52px}.invoice-settings-section{background:#111000;background:var(--admin-card);border:1px solid #f5c80014;border:1px solid var(--admin-border);border-radius:12px;margin-bottom:18px;padding:20px 22px}.invoice-settings-section-title{color:#a89f70;color:var(--muted-light);font-size:11px;font-weight:600;letter-spacing:1.6px;margin:0 0 14px;text-transform:uppercase}.invoice-settings-extra-row{align-items:center;background:#0000001f;border:1px solid #f5c80014;border:1px solid var(--admin-border);border-radius:10px;display:flex;flex-wrap:wrap;gap:12px;margin-bottom:10px;padding:14px 16px}.invoice-settings-extra-order{display:flex;flex-direction:column;flex-shrink:0;gap:4px}.invoice-settings-extra-order .btn{min-width:36px;padding:4px 8px}.invoice-settings-extra-fields{display:flex;flex:1 1 200px;flex-wrap:wrap;gap:10px;min-width:0}.invoice-settings-extra-fields .form-input{flex:1 1 120px;min-width:0}.invoice-settings-extra-meta{align-items:center;display:flex;flex-wrap:wrap;gap:12px;margin-left:auto}@media (max-width:640px){.invoice-settings-extra-order{flex-direction:row}.invoice-settings-extra-fields{flex-basis:100%;flex-direction:column}.invoice-settings-extra-fields .form-input{flex:none;width:100%}.invoice-settings-extra-meta{justify-content:space-between;margin-left:0;width:100%}}.invoice-track-actions{align-items:center;display:flex;flex-wrap:wrap;gap:6px;justify-content:flex-start;max-width:100%}.invoice-track-actions .btn{flex:1 1 auto;justify-content:center;min-width:58px}@media (max-width:1100px){.invoice-track-actions .btn{flex-basis:calc(50% - 3px);flex-grow:1;flex-shrink:1;max-width:calc(50% - 3px)}}@media (max-width:520px){.invoice-track-actions .btn{flex:1 1 100%;max-width:100%}}.stat-card{background:#111000;background:var(--admin-card);border:1px solid #f5c80014;border:1px solid var(--admin-border);gap:16px;padding:20px 24px}.stat-card,.stat-icon{align-items:center;border-radius:8px;display:flex}.stat-icon{flex-shrink:0;height:44px;justify-content:center;width:44px}.stat-num{color:#fefce8;color:var(--white);font-family:Bebas Neue,sans-serif;font-size:32px;line-height:1}.stat-label{color:#a89f70;color:var(--muted-light);font-size:11px;letter-spacing:1px;margin-top:2px;text-transform:uppercase}.spinner{animation:spin .7s linear infinite;border:2px solid #ffffff0d;border-top-color:#f5c800;border:2px solid var(--border-soft);border-radius:50%;border-top-color:var(--accent);height:20px;width:20px}@keyframes spin{to{transform:rotate(1turn)}}.modal-overlay{background:#000000b3;inset:0;justify-content:center;padding:20px;z-index:1000}.landing-nav,.modal-overlay{align-items:center;display:flex;position:fixed}.landing-nav{-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);background:#0a0900d9;border-bottom:1px solid #ffffff0d;border-bottom:1px solid var(--border-soft);justify-content:space-between;left:0;padding:24px 60px;right:0;top:0;z-index:200}.landing-logo{color:#fefce8;color:var(--white);font-family:Bebas Neue,sans-serif;font-size:26px;letter-spacing:3px;text-decoration:none}.landing-logo span{color:#f5c800;color:var(--accent)}.nav-links{display:flex;gap:36px;list-style:none;margin:0;padding:0}.nav-links button{background:none;border:none;color:#a89f70;color:var(--muted-light);letter-spacing:1.5px;padding:0}.nav-cta,.nav-links button{cursor:pointer;font-size:12px;text-transform:uppercase}.nav-cta{background:#f5c800;background:var(--accent);border:none;border-radius:2px;color:#0a0900;color:var(--black);letter-spacing:2px;padding:9px 22px}.mob-ham{background:none;border:1px solid #ffffff0d;border:1px solid var(--border-soft);border-radius:4px;cursor:pointer;display:none;padding:7px 10px}.landing-nav-mobile{background:#0a0900f7;border-bottom:1px solid #f5c8001f;border-bottom:1px solid var(--border);display:flex;flex-direction:column;gap:4px;left:0;padding:16px 20px 24px;position:fixed;right:0;top:65px;z-index:199}.landing-nav-mobile button{background:none;border:none;border-bottom:1px solid #ffffff0d;border-bottom:1px solid var(--border-soft);color:#a89f70;color:var(--muted-light);cursor:pointer;font-size:14px;letter-spacing:1.5px;padding:12px 0;text-align:left;text-transform:uppercase;width:100%}.landing-nav-mobile .nav-cta{background:#f5c800;background:var(--accent);border-radius:2px;color:#0a0900;color:var(--black);font-size:13px;font-weight:500;margin-top:12px;padding:14px;text-align:center}.landing-footer{background:#050400;border-top:1px solid #ffffff0d;border-top:1px solid var(--border-soft);padding:60px 60px 36px}.landing-footer-inner{align-items:flex-start;gap:44px;margin-bottom:52px}.landing-footer-bottom,.landing-footer-inner{display:flex;flex-wrap:wrap;justify-content:space-between}.landing-footer-bottom{align-items:center;border-top:1px solid #ffffff0d;border-top:1px solid var(--border-soft);gap:20px;padding-top:26px}.landing-footer a{color:#a89f70;color:var(--muted-light);text-decoration:none}.landing-footer a:hover{color:#f5c800;color:var(--accent)}@media (max-width:920px){.nav-links{display:none!important}.mob-ham{display:inline-flex!important}.landing-nav{padding:14px 16px}.landing-footer{padding:44px 16px 24px}.landing-footer-inner{flex-direction:column;gap:28px}.landing-footer-bottom{align-items:flex-start;flex-direction:column;gap:12px}}@media (max-width:640px){.landing-nav{padding:14px 12px}.nav-cta{font-size:11px;padding:7px 12px}.landing-footer{padding:32px 12px 20px}.landing-footer-inner{gap:16px}.landing-footer-bottom{gap:10px}.landing-nav{padding:14px 12px!important}.landing-footer{padding:36px 12px 20px!important}}.about-page{box-sizing:border-box;width:100%}.about-container{margin:0 auto;max-width:1120px}.about-metrics{grid-gap:18px;display:grid;gap:18px;grid-template-columns:repeat(4,minmax(160px,1fr));margin-bottom:58px}.about-2col{grid-gap:24px;display:grid;gap:24px;grid-template-columns:1fr 1fr}.about-team{grid-gap:16px;display:grid;gap:16px;grid-template-columns:repeat(4,minmax(180px,1fr))}.about-values{grid-gap:14px;display:grid;gap:14px;grid-template-columns:1fr 1fr}@media (max-width:1100px){.about-metrics,.about-team{grid-template-columns:repeat(2,1fr)}}@media (max-width:768px){.about-page{padding:100px 24px 40px!important}.about-2col,.about-metrics,.about-team,.about-values{grid-template-columns:1fr}}@media (max-width:500px){.about-page{padding:80px 12px 30px!important}.about-container{padding:0 8px}.about-page h1{font-size:clamp(24px,8vw,32px)}.about-page h2{font-size:clamp(20px,7vw,28px)}.about-page p{font-size:14px;line-height:1.8}.about-metrics{gap:12px!important}.about-2col,.about-metrics,.about-team,.about-values{grid-template-columns:1fr!important}}.chatbot-fab{bottom:28px;height:56px;position:fixed;right:28px;width:56px;z-index:1000}.chatbot-window{bottom:96px;max-height:520px;position:fixed;right:28px;width:360px;z-index:999}@media (max-width:900px){.chatbot-fab{bottom:14px;height:52px;right:14px;width:52px}.chatbot-window{bottom:70px;max-height:min(82vh,520px);max-width:92vw;right:12px;width:min(92vw,360px)}}@media (max-width:640px){.chatbot-window{bottom:68px;max-height:75vh;right:8px;width:calc(100vw - 16px)}}.modal{background:#111000;background:var(--admin-card);border:1px solid #f5c80014;border:1px solid var(--admin-border);border-radius:12px;max-height:90vh;max-width:520px;overflow-y:auto;padding:28px;width:100%}.modal-header{align-items:center;display:flex;justify-content:space-between;margin-bottom:24px}.modal-title{color:#fefce8;color:var(--white);font-family:Bebas Neue,sans-serif;font-size:22px;letter-spacing:1px}.modal-close{background:none;border:none;color:#a89f70;color:var(--muted-light);cursor:pointer;display:flex;padding:4px}.modal-close:hover{color:#fefce8;color:var(--white)}.sidebar-logo{border-bottom:1px solid #f5c80014;border-bottom:1px solid var(--admin-border);padding:20px 20px 16px}.sidebar-nav{flex:1 1;overflow-y:auto;padding:12px 0}.nav-item{align-items:center;background:none;border:none;border-radius:0;color:#a89f70;color:var(--muted-light);cursor:pointer;display:flex;font-size:13px;gap:10px;padding:10px 20px;text-align:left;text-decoration:none;transition:all .2s;width:100%}.nav-item:hover{background:#f5c8000a;background:var(--admin-hover);color:#fefce8;color:var(--white)}.nav-item.active{background:#f5c8000f;border-right:2px solid #f5c800;border-right:2px solid var(--accent);color:#f5c800;color:var(--accent)}.nav-item svg{flex-shrink:0;height:16px;width:16px}.nav-section-label{color:#7a7450;color:var(--muted);font-size:10px;letter-spacing:2px;padding:14px 20px 6px;text-transform:uppercase}.sidebar-footer{border-top:1px solid #f5c80014;border-top:1px solid var(--admin-border);padding:16px 20px}.pagination{gap:6px}.page-btn,.pagination{align-items:center;display:flex}.page-btn{background:none;border:1px solid #f5c80014;border:1px solid var(--admin-border);border-radius:6px;color:#a89f70;color:var(--muted-light);cursor:pointer;font-size:13px;height:32px;justify-content:center;transition:all .2s;width:32px}.page-btn:hover{color:#f5c800;color:var(--accent)}.page-btn.active,.page-btn:hover{border-color:#f5c800;border-color:var(--accent)}.page-btn.active{background:#f5c800;background:var(--accent);color:#0a0900;color:var(--black);font-weight:500}.page-btn:disabled{cursor:not-allowed;opacity:.3}.empty-state{color:#a89f70;color:var(--muted-light);padding:60px 20px;text-align:center}.empty-state svg{height:48px;margin:0 auto 16px;opacity:.3;width:48px}.empty-state h3{color:#fefce8;color:var(--white);font-size:16px;margin-bottom:8px}@media (max-width:768px){.admin-sidebar{transform:translateX(-100%)}.admin-sidebar.open{transform:translateX(0)}.admin-main{margin-left:0}.admin-content{padding:16px}.grid-2,.grid-3,.grid-4{grid-template-columns:1fr}}
/*# sourceMappingURL=main.5605282f.css.map*/